Mark Buckley (born 1998{{cite web|url=https://www.southernstar.ie/sport/in-a-west-cork-minute-with-dohenys-mark-buckley-4138649|title=In a West Cork Minute with Dohenys' Mark Buckley|publisher=The Southern Star|date=19 April 2017|access-date=29 January 2022|first=|last=}}) is an Irish Gaelic footballer who plays at club level with Dohenys and at inter-county level with the Cork senior football team. He usually lines out as a forward.

Career

Buckley first played competitive Gaelic football with the Dohenys club in Dunmanway.
